Output 2590b5763e667cdaca784ef4af62a63d4acd9fd94a0e10f49e0a181644181917:0

value
21000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8a674932f02d099f0d7b8ef245ec10f79bd09de2 OP_EQUALVERIFY OP_CHECKSIG
address
1DcoyuVerTJFc5jEyHZ3A1YuqkdpnQ4zLQ
transaction
2590b5763e667cdaca784ef4af62a63d4acd9fd94a0e10f49e0a181644181917
spent
true